LSB Industries Reports Strong 2025 Results, Provides 2026 Outlook

Lsb Industries ( (LXU) ) just unveiled an update.

On February 26, 2026, LSB Industries released a financial presentation detailing its fourth-quarter and full-year 2025 results, highlighting significant year-over-year growth in net sales, adjusted EBITDA and earnings per share driven by improved production performance and strong market pricing. The company reported record safety metrics, robust demand across industrial and agricultural markets, continued balance sheet strengthening through debt and share repurchases, and issued a 2026 outlook that anticipates continued reliability improvements but lower ammonia production due to planned turnarounds, along with detailed cost and volume guidance for key product lines.

Strong fertilizer pricing, constrained global ammonia supply and steady industrial and mining demand supported LSB’s ability to convert favorable conditions into enhanced profitability, with adjusted EBITDA margins expanding in both the fourth quarter and full year 2025 despite higher natural gas costs. Management underscored ample liquidity, disciplined capital expenditure focused on safety and reliability, and the ongoing protection of tax assets via a stockholder rights plan effective through August 22, 2026, signaling a continued focus on free cash flow generation and shareholder value creation.

More about Lsb Industries

LSB Industries, Inc. is a U.S.-based chemicals producer focused on nitrogen products, including ammonia, ammonium nitrate, urea ammonium nitrate (UAN) and nitric acid, serving agricultural, industrial and mining end markets. The company emphasizes operational reliability, safety and the preservation of substantial net operating loss tax attributes through a stockholder rights plan intended to prevent an ownership change under Section 382.
